The fiery death of well-loved neighbour Inez Mabel Fields, 81, has left the Newbury, St George, community in mourning.
The elderly woman died after her wooden home went up in flames early yesterday morning.
Police said officers from the Boarded Hall station got the call around 2:20 a.m. and when they arrived ten minutes later, the two-bedroom, one-bathroom house was engulfed in flames.
Fields’ body was discovered in the doorway of a bedroom after firefighters put out the blaze. The police said that Fields, who lived alone, was in the habit of using a kerosene oil lamp although the house had electricity. (CA)
